Eswatini, [b] formally the Kingdom of Eswatini (historically called KaNgwane[12]), also known by its former official names Swaziland[c] and the Kingdom of Swaziland, [13][14] is a landlocked country in Southern Africa. It is bordered by South Africa on all sides except the northeast, where it shares a border with Mozambique.

The Kingdom of Eswatini, formerly known as Swaziland, derives its name from King Mswati II, a prominent 19th-century monarch who significantly expanded and unified the Swazi territory. The term "Eswatini" translates to "land of the Swazis" in the siSwati language, reflecting the nation's deep-rooted cultural identity. Sobhuza's direct reign would endure more than 60 years (1921-1982), during which he presided over Swaziland's independence from the United Kingdom in 1968, after which the British government recognised him as King of Swaziland (Eswatini). [6]
Ngwane IV or Somhlolo, as Sobhuza I was also known as Sobhuza I, continued to expand the territory of Swaziland. The conflict of Swaziland and the Ndwandwe kingdom led Somhlolo to move his capital from Zombodze in Shiselweni to the centre of Swaziland at another kraal called Zombodze.

Commonwealth Day, 2014, London: Swazi flag on the extreme left The flag of Eswatini was adopted on 6 October 1968 [1] after Eswatini (then known as Swaziland) gained its independence from the United Kingdom one month before. The design by King Sobhuza II features a black and white shield called the Nguni shield, with a staff and two spears, on a field of blue, yellow, and red horizontal bands.

The Kingdom of Eswatini is a land-locked country to the east of South Africa. It is almost entirely surrounded by the larger country, but also shares a border with Mozambique. Eswatini is mountainous in the west, dropping via uplands and valleys to lowlands in the east.

The Kingdom of Eswatini, formerly known as Swaziland, has a rich history that traces back centuries. According to tradition, the ancestors of the present-day Swazi people migrated southward from what is now Mozambique before the 16th century.
The United Kingdom, the colonial power at the time, recognised the need to prepare Swaziland for independence in light of South Africa's discriminatory policies. During the 1960s, political activity in Swaziland surged as several parties emerged, advocating for independence and economic development.
